#7 Eastern Oregon Shoots Past Warner Pacific in Straight Sets

PORTLAND, Ore. – Warner Pacific volleyball was unable to derail Eastern Oregon in Portland today, falling in straight sets to the #7 ranked Mountaineers.
 
The Basics

• Score: Eastern Oregon 3, Warner Pacific 0 (25-14, 25-12, 25-13)
• Records: WPC 8-10 (6-9 CCC), EOU 22-2 (15-1 CCC)
• Location: C.C. Perry Gym, Portland, Ore.
• The Short Story:  The host Knights threw everything they had at EOU, putting down 34 kills as a team on 111 total attacks. The Mountaineers were solid defensively however, led by a match high 19 digs from Holli Mullins. Janessa Mast (13 kills) and Janessa White (11 kills) paced the home team, but WPC fell to 6-9 in CCC play with the result. EOU kept their grip on the CCC title race by improving to 15-1 in league play. Kasaundra Tuma swung for 14 kills while committing just one error to lead EOU

How it Happened

• EOU set the tone in set one, quickly jumping out to a 6-1 lead.
• The Knights rallied to make the score 8-7, but the Mounties scored 12 of the next 14 points to win going away.
• Set two was a battle as the knights took an 8-4 lead, then later led 14-12 after a kill by White.
• The visitors methodically crept back into the set and tied the score at 22-22. Two kills from Megan Bunn and a block at the net gave the frame to EOU.
• WPC continued to fight in set three, but Eastern Oregon slowly took control and led 18-11 after a service ace from Bunn.
• The Knights could only trade sideouts with EOU the rest of the way and dropped set three 25-17.
